溫馨提示×

您好,登錄后才能下訂單哦!

密碼登錄×
登錄注冊(cè)×
其他方式登錄
點(diǎn)擊 登錄注冊(cè) 即表示同意《億速云用戶服務(wù)條款》

數(shù)組在大數(shù)據(jù)流處理中的角色

發(fā)布時(shí)間:2024-09-26 11:26:34 來源:億速云 閱讀:79 作者:小樊 欄目:編程語言

在大數(shù)據(jù)流處理中,數(shù)組扮演著重要的角色,它們是數(shù)據(jù)存儲(chǔ)和處理的基本單元,對(duì)于提高數(shù)據(jù)處理效率至關(guān)重要。以下是關(guān)于數(shù)組在大數(shù)據(jù)流處理中應(yīng)用的詳細(xì)分析:

數(shù)組在大數(shù)據(jù)流處理中的應(yīng)用

  • 數(shù)據(jù)存儲(chǔ):數(shù)組能夠高效地存儲(chǔ)大量數(shù)據(jù),特別是在需要快速訪問數(shù)據(jù)的情況下。
  • 數(shù)據(jù)處理:通過使用數(shù)組,可以快速地對(duì)數(shù)據(jù)進(jìn)行排序、查找和聚合等操作,這對(duì)于大數(shù)據(jù)分析至關(guān)重要。
  • 并行計(jì)算:數(shù)組的隨機(jī)訪問特性使其非常適合并行計(jì)算,可以在多核處理器上實(shí)現(xiàn)高效的數(shù)據(jù)處理。

數(shù)組在大數(shù)據(jù)流處理中的優(yōu)勢(shì)和劣勢(shì)

  • 優(yōu)勢(shì)
    • 內(nèi)存效率:數(shù)組在內(nèi)存中的存儲(chǔ)方式使其能夠高效地處理大量數(shù)據(jù)。
    • 性能:數(shù)組的隨機(jī)訪問特性使其在大數(shù)據(jù)處理中具有較高的性能。
    • 并行操作:數(shù)組支持并行操作,可以充分利用多核處理器的性能。
  • 劣勢(shì)
    • 內(nèi)存限制:數(shù)組的大小受限于可用內(nèi)存,對(duì)于非常大的數(shù)據(jù)集可能不夠用。
    • 數(shù)據(jù)類型限制:數(shù)組只能存儲(chǔ)相同類型的數(shù)據(jù),這可能限制了其在處理復(fù)雜數(shù)據(jù)結(jié)構(gòu)時(shí)的靈活性。

數(shù)組在大數(shù)據(jù)流處理中的案例

  • 實(shí)時(shí)數(shù)據(jù)分析與監(jiān)控:使用數(shù)組可以實(shí)時(shí)處理交通數(shù)據(jù),并觸發(fā)警報(bào),幫助用戶及時(shí)發(fā)現(xiàn)問題并采取相應(yīng)措施。
  • 實(shí)時(shí)推薦系統(tǒng):通過數(shù)組處理用戶行為數(shù)據(jù),生成個(gè)性化的推薦結(jié)果,實(shí)現(xiàn)實(shí)時(shí)推薦。

綜上所述,數(shù)組在大數(shù)據(jù)流處理中扮演著核心角色,它們不僅用于高效存儲(chǔ)和處理數(shù)據(jù),還支持并行計(jì)算,從而提高整體的處理效率。然而,數(shù)組的使用也受到內(nèi)存限制和數(shù)據(jù)類型的限制。在實(shí)際應(yīng)用中,需要根據(jù)具體需求和系統(tǒng)資源來選擇合適的數(shù)據(jù)結(jié)構(gòu)。

向AI問一下細(xì)節(jié)

免責(zé)聲明:本站發(fā)布的內(nèi)容(圖片、視頻和文字)以原創(chuàng)、轉(zhuǎn)載和分享為主,文章觀點(diǎn)不代表本網(wǎng)站立場,如果涉及侵權(quán)請(qǐng)聯(lián)系站長郵箱:is@yisu.com進(jìn)行舉報(bào),并提供相關(guān)證據(jù),一經(jīng)查實(shí),將立刻刪除涉嫌侵權(quán)內(nèi)容。

AI